The station might not have a traditional ticket office, but it compensates with ticket machines that are both accessible and user-friendly. These allow passengers to collect tickets purchased online with ease, ensuring a smooth and stress-free start to your journey. While smartcards aren't issued here, validators are in place to accommodate commuters using this system.
For those in need of assistance or information, there are help points available. While no staff assistance is present, the station ensures that important travel information is readily available through screens and announcements. Although there are no formal waiting rooms, shelters on each platform provide a comfortable spot to sit as you wait for your train.
Accessibility is a hallmark of Portway Park & Ride, featuring step-free access throughout the station. This level A station offers ramps for train access, ensuring that every traveler can move freely around the premises. The station's commitment to safety is unwavering, with CCTV coverage enhancing the feeling of security for all passengers.

Woolwich Arsenal station is equipped with a variety of facilities designed to ensure a comfortable and efficient travel experience. Ticket buying is made easy with a ticket office that operates from early morning till late evening and convenient ticket machines available for quick purchases and collections, including options for accessible ticket machines located in the booking hall. Travelers can also benefit from smart card issuance and validations at the station.
For those requiring assistance, Woolwich Arsenal provides help points with staff available throughout the week, ensuring all passengers can navigate the station comfortably. Step-free access is another feature the station proudly offers, allowing seamless movement across all platforms via lifts, making it a Category A accessible station. Furthermore, facilities like heated waiting rooms and accessible toilets are provided to enhance passenger comfort.
The station demonstrates a commitment to community and passenger security, holding a secure station accreditation and providing CCTV across the premises. While luggage storage isn't available, services for lost property can be easily accessed through Southeastern Customer Services.
Woolwich Arsenal serves as a crucial interchange with extensive transport links to the heart of London and other destinations. For seamless connectivity, the station houses a taxi rank directly outside, providing a quick travel alternative. Buses extend the reach even further, with key stops like Woolwich New Road and Vincent Road offering onward journeys towards Charlton and Dartford, respectively.
